You already know by now that Thief 4 has been played by a lot of people but not many of those players have heard of the original Thief. Well, I have an idea. :)
I've started streaming Thief Gold, Thief 2, and some fan missions on a site called Twitch, which is a popular livestreaming platform. Hardly anybody else is streaming Thief 1 or 2, but the potential to bring new players to the community is massive. Twitch sorts its games and streamers into categories based on number of live viewers. The more viewers watching a particular game or streamer, the higher the game is positioned on the search engine.
If some of us were to stream Thief Gold, some of our viewers will be curious to try out Thief Gold and Thief 2. Once they're done playing the main games, they'll naturally want to see if there is any community content (which there is a metric ton of!). Some may even come to TTLG and support the overall growth and development of Thief, DromEd, Fan Missions, etc.
